Architects Joseph Morgan Estep and Arthur Kelley designed the English Tudor Revival style house for Peter H. Young in 1936. The four bedroom, four bath house in 3155 sq. ft. is currently (October 2014) listed for sale for $2,285,000 and described in the listing as " A classic hidden jewel. Formal living room with vaulted ceilings, formal dining room with wood walls all open up to the Al Fresco patios, side yard and back yard. Perfect for a family or an entertainers delight. Large master with views plus two more bedrooms upstairs plus another bedroom downstairs. This charming home filled with potential has been in the family for nearly 30 years.

Located at 2345 Chislehurst Drive in the Los Feliz neighborhood of Los Angeles.

Architects Arthur Kelly & Joe Estep designed the Italianate style house for James S. (John) Lawshe in 1919. Lashe lived in the house with his wife Gladys and their two sons, John Jr. and Henry. The six bedroom, 3.5 bath Italian Renaissance style house in 3,727 sq.ft. most recently (August 2012) sold for $2.3M. Located at 415 S. Irving Blvd. in the Hancock Park neighborhood of Los Angeles.

Architects Arthur R. Kelly and Joseph Estep designed the house in an eclectic style for V.M. Samuels in 1939. The residence is located at 2300 Nottingham Avenue in the Los Feliz neighborhood of Los Angeles. Note: the Los Feliz Improvement Association Survey of 2000 describes the house as being "Georgian" in style; personally, I don't see the connection. Any thoughts from my fellow architecture buffs?
